release英語解釋
名詞 release:
- merchandise issued for sale or public showing (especially a record or film)
- the act of liberating someone or something同義詞:liberation, freeing
- a process that liberates or discharges something
- an announcement distributed to members of the press in order to supplement or replace an oral presentation同義詞:handout, press release
- the termination of someone's employment (leaving them free to depart)同義詞:dismissal, dismission, discharge, firing, liberation, sack, sacking
- euphemistic expressions for death同義詞:passing, loss, departure, exit, expiration, going
- a legal document evidencing the discharge of a debt or obligation同義詞:acquittance
- a device that when pressed will release part of a mechanism同義詞:button
- activity that frees or expresses creative energy or emotion同義詞:outlet, vent
- the act of allowing a fluid to escape同義詞:spill, spillage
- a formal written statement of relinquishment同義詞:waiver, discharge
- (music) the act or manner of terminating a musical phrase or tone同義詞:tone ending
動詞 release:
- release, as from one's grip同義詞:let go of, let go, relinquish
- grant freedom to; free from confinement同義詞:free, liberate, unloose, unloosen, loose
- let (something) fall or spill a container同義詞:turn
- eliminate (substances) from the body同義詞:discharge, expel, eject
- prepare and issue for public distribution or sale同義詞:publish, bring out, put out, issue
- generate and separate from cells or bodily fluids同義詞:secrete
- make (information) available publication同義詞:free
- part with a possession or right同義詞:relinquish, resign, free, give up
- make (assets) available同義詞:unblock, unfreeze, free

release詳細(xì)解釋
re.lease
v.tr.(及物動詞)re.leased,re.leas.ing,re.leas.es To set free from confinement, restraint, or bondage:赦免:從限制、約束或束縛中釋放出來:例句:released the prisoners.釋放囚犯
To free from something that binds, fastens, or holds back; let go:松開,解開:從捆綁、牢系或阻擋的東西中解放出來;放開:例句:released the balloons; released a flood of questions.放走氣球;提出一大堆問題
To dismiss, as from a job.免除:開除,如從工作中解雇To relieve of debt or obligation.償清,免除:解除債務(wù)或義務(wù)To relieve of care and suffering.免除(痛苦):解除焦慮或痛苦
To issue for performance, sale, publication, or distribution.公演,上映:為了演出、出售、出版或分發(fā)而發(fā)行To make known or available.準(zhǔn)許公開:使為公開或可利用的To relinquish (a right or claim).讓渡:放棄(權(quán)力和要求)n.(名詞)A deliverance or liberation, as from confinement, restraint, or suffering.赦免,解除:解除或解放,例如從囚禁,約束或痛苦中解放An authoritative discharge, as from an obligation or from prison.釋放:官方釋放,如從義務(wù)或監(jiān)獄中釋放出來An unfastening or letting go of something caught or held fast.解開,松開:把抓住或抓緊的東西松開或放開A device or catch for locking or releasing a mechanism.啟動或停止裝置:鎖定或解開某機(jī)器裝置的設(shè)備或閂
The act or an instance of issuing something for publication, use, or distribution.出版許可,銷售許可:為出版、使用或分發(fā)而發(fā)行某物的行為或事例Something thus released:許可物:如此發(fā)行的東西:例句:a press release.新聞發(fā)行物
Law 【法律】 Relinquishment to another of a right, title, or claim.讓渡,棄權(quán):把權(quán)利、頭銜或要求讓于另一個(gè)人The document authorizing such relinquishment.棄權(quán)證書,讓渡證書:授權(quán)此種權(quán)利放棄的文件
來源:Middle English relesen 中古英語 relesen from Old French relaissier 源自 古法語 relaissier alteration of relacher relacher的變化 from Latin relax3re * see relax 源自 拉丁語 relax3re *參見 relax
